Once again, Joss Whedon shows what can be done with in a single episode of TV (okay, it went over by eight minutes, but life is imperfect).

By the time this show aired, nearly every sci-fi/fantasy series had tried a musical episode. This episode is an actual musical that fits in in the Buffy mythology and moves the story forward. Plus the songs can be taken as personal athems for the characters. Who doesn't think of Spike without thinking of 'Rest In Peace'? Of Tara without thinking of 'Under Your Spell'?

The singing was great by some, good by some, but you have to give kudoes to the entire cast for having the guts to try. My favorite singers were James, Tara, Anthony, Emma and Nick (their duet was funny and touching). I love Tara's song to Willow (cause I'm a hopeless romantic and it is an unabashed love song), Spike song and Giles song, especially when it segues to the duet with Amber.

And the acting is, as always superb. From Willow's reaction to Buffy's revelation, to the obvious pain Giles and Tara are feeling when they realize have to leave (my only complaint about the episode is that it's such a downer and the signal the entire group is going to fall apart).

Buffy's best ep? No, but definately one of the top five the series ever did.
